Carnaval Mask Workshop

Step into the spirit of Mazatlán’s most colorful tradition and create a one-of-a-kind Carnaval mask to wear next year!
In this two-session workshop, sculptor Carolyn Watson Dubisch will guide you through designing and building your own expressive mask using paper mâché and a ready-made mask base. In the first session you’ll shape and sculpt your design, and in the second you’ll bring it to life with paint, color, and finishing touches.


No experience is necessary—just bring your imagination. By the end of the workshop, you’ll have a unique handmade mask ready to debut at Carnaval 2027.

About the instructor:
Carolyn Watson Dubisch has made masks for photo shoots in New York, Hong Kong and London, for TV shows like Crazy Ex Girlfriend, and Sean Penn’s show on hulu, and most recently Netflix UK. and for films and music videos. Other large scale mask commissions for theater productions like The Lion King in New York, a ballet production of Coraline in London, and The Noah’s Ark Opera in New York.
She’s made many large scale sculptures of various creatures for The Grand Avenue Festival in Phoenix, Arizona, The Mutant Piñata Show in Phoenix and Carnaval in Mazatlán in 2020. She also created a large-scale sculptural installation in Tetouán, Morocco in 2017.
